Skip to main content

为docusaurus添加翻译

1、先创建多语言配置文件夹

i18n:   百度百科词条

# 比如说中文翻译
mkdir -p i18n/zh-CN/docusaurus-plugin-content-docs/current/

2、把相同文件名的markdown文档放进去

cp docs/docusaurus入门.md i18n/zh-CN/docusaurus-plugin-content-docs/current/docusaurus入门.md

3、在docusaurus.config.js添加i18n多语言配置

在config里添加

i18n: {
// 默认语言
defaultLocale: 'zh-CN',
// 语言
locales: ['en', 'zh-CN'],
},

想要在导航栏上添加语言切换? config.themeConfig.navbar添加

{
type: 'localeDropdown',
position: 'right',
},

4、更详细的资料

docusaurus_1.0.5
docusaurus_V1迁移至V2